#919fb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#919fbc is composed of 56.9% red, 62.4%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.5 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 65.3%. #919fb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#233f79.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#919fbc color description : Grayish blue.

#919fbc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#919fbc has RGB values of R:145, G:159,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 9543612.

Shades and Tints of #919fb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07090c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#919fbc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a6a8 is the less saturated color, while #548af9 is the most saturated one.
